Don Nunley followed his father into the film industry in 1959. He has film credits as a property master, set decorator and production designer, and has been a member of the Motion Picture Academy of Arts and Sciences since 1977. In his 30 years on motion picture sets, he worked with Jack Lemmon, Dustin Hoffman, Gene Hackman, Gilda Radner, Richard Pryor, Gene Wilder, Robert DeNiro, and many other notable actors. Nunley also started the first product placement agency in Hollywood, working to get products into movies and TV shows. His company was responsible for E.T. drinking Coors beer, Tom Cruise wearing RayBan sunglasses for ”Top Gun” and “Risky Business,”and Robin Williams finding his first job in America at McDonald's in "Moscow Across the Hudson."

Nunley has been called upon to lecture at colleges, and on cruise ships. He also consults with Hollywood studios on product placement.
